Output 35fd2fc14bd1e557730eee9806acb424d0d21dc339ee1e6aeabfa0afbabe5904:177

value
69726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3e0d2acdcd73f682532bf9e8be81f04526408d OP_EQUAL
address
3K8DKbKnpTVppRzc2tViUZHZw1CGDruRv5
transaction
35fd2fc14bd1e557730eee9806acb424d0d21dc339ee1e6aeabfa0afbabe5904
spent
true